Word of Longplays is VERY OLD channel and there was a lots of controversy over it's monetization back in the time when YouTube started giving the possibility to monetize.
It's a community driven project, where LOTs of people contributed over the years. It's stated back in 2005, then in 2006 the channel was created. Later one of the admins/moderators decided to monetize the channel, which caused lots of discussions, negativity along the creators.
